Node NBO opened in Nairobi, Kenya on May 16, 2026 as a co-working space for Bitcoin, freedom tech, compute, and energy companies and organizations across Africa. The facility hosts three labs: an open-source energy lab, an open-source Bitcoin mining lab, and an AI compute lab. These labs provide space for teams to build, design, assemble new products, and plan implementations. Node NBO also includes an event space that can host just over 150 people for meetups and special occasions. The soft launch drew leaders from Fedi, Gridless, BTrust, and Minmo, along with other members of the Kenyan Bitcoin community. BitDevs Nairobi attendees and quantum computing researchers meet monthly in the event space.
